Full User Journey Walkthrough and Review

We begin by going through the site ourselves as a customer would, taking the routes through to purchase and checking the functionality, process, layout and user experience to see what makes sense, what works, what is confusing, and what breaks.

It’s often hard for someone internal to a company to do this; they’re so at ease with their own website that they just ‘know’ how everything works. We call this the “AirBnB problem”; ever checked into an AirBnB and spent 5 minutes opening every cupboard door to find the fridge? To the person who owns the place, it’s obvious; but to you, starting afresh, it’s never where you’d expect it to be.

By going through the whole purchase process, with all and every option, we can highlight which parts of the process work, which are confusing, and which are broken.

We do this work before anything else, so that we’re coming to the site completely fresh. We can then use this experience to put the rest of the work into context; we can see how our problems with the site align with real customers’ experiences, and how those issues impact on your sales.

HotJar Review

HotJar is a powerful tool that creates screen recordings users interacting with your site. This is incredibly useful as it highlights things like:

  • What customers are looking at on the website, and how they navigate through the pages
  • How long pages keep your users’ attention for before they go elsewhere
  • Where mouse cursors are spending time — a good indicator of where a users’ eye is, without the use of expensive eye-tracking labs
  • Issues your users’ are encountering
  • Issues preventing a smooth checkout
  • ‘Rage clicks’ (signs of exasperated users) and what causes them

User behaviour is tracked across all devices, revealing a deeper layer of insight. We’ll share relevant videos to show you where/why/what we should be changing on your site. We’ll review all the visual data — i.e heatmaps and scroll-depths, and also the user videos on the site too. All of this is extremely important; it’s what your real customers are doing — in the context of your product, your market, your audience, your price-point — rather than abstracted recommendations based on ‘best practices’, which are important, but contextual.
